On February 11, 2010, UBC will join over 1000 Canadian communities as part of the Olympic Torch Relay for the 2010 Winter Games.

Just one day before the 2010 Olympic Winter Games begin in Vancouver, the Olympic Torch will zig zag through UBC Point Grey campus, kicking off the Olympic experience. To mark the occasion, the UBC 2010 Olympic & Paralympic Secretariat and UBC Rec are planning a free campus-wide celebration which will be open to all students, staff, faculty, alumni and friends.
